Garlic Parmesan Chicken Tenders

Featured in: Compound Butters

These chicken tenders are coated with a flavorful mixture of panko breadcrumbs, Parmesan cheese, and Italian herbs, then brushed with a garlic butter glaze before baking. The result is a crispy, golden crust with tender, juicy meat inside. Ready in just over half an hour, this dish suits easy weeknight dinners or casual gatherings. Optional lemon wedges and fresh parsley add a bright finishing touch. For extra crispiness, a brief broil at the end enhances the texture.

Ingredients

  • Chicken: 1 ½ lbs (680 g) chicken tenders
  • Breading: 1 cup (60 g) panko breadcrumbs, ½ cup (40 g) grated Parmesan cheese, 1 tsp dried Italian herbs, ½ tsp paprika, ½ tsp salt, ¼ tsp black pepper
  • Wet Mixture: 2 large eggs, 2 tbsp (30 ml) milk, 1 tbsp (15 g) Dijon mustard
  • Garlic Butter: 3 tbsp (45 g) unsalted butter melted, 3 cloves garlic finely minced
  • For Serving: Lemon wedges (optional), Fresh parsley chopped (optional)

Instructions

Preheat Oven:
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or lightly grease it.
Prepare Breading:
In a shallow bowl, combine panko breadcrumbs Parmesan cheese Italian herbs paprika salt and black pepper.
Prepare Wet Mixture:
In a second bowl, whisk together the eggs milk and Dijon mustard.
Prepare Garlic Butter:
In a small bowl, mix the melted butter and minced garlic.
Coat Chicken:
Pat chicken tenders dry with paper towels. Dip each tender first in the egg mixture then in the breadcrumb mixture pressing lightly to adhere.
Arrange and Add Garlic Butter:
Arrange breaded tenders on the prepared baking sheet. Drizzle or brush each tender with the garlic butter mixture.
Bake:
Bake for 18 20 minutes turning halfway through until golden brown and cooked through (internal temperature 165°F/74°C).
Serve:
Serve hot, garnished with fresh parsley and lemon wedges if desired.

Recipe Questions

What type of cheese is used for the coating?

Grated Parmesan cheese adds a rich, savory flavor to the breadcrumb coating.

How can I make the tenders extra crispy?

Broiling the tenders for 1-2 minutes after baking helps achieve extra crispiness on the crust.

Can I substitute panko breadcrumbs?

Yes, regular breadcrumbs can be used instead of panko, though the texture will be slightly different.

What is the purpose of the garlic butter glaze?

The garlic butter is brushed on before baking to add moisture and a rich, aromatic flavor to the tenders.

Are there any suggested accompaniments?

Fresh lemon wedges and chopped parsley enhance the flavor, and dipping sauces like marinara or ranch pair well.
